RAINBOW BASEBALL
Bulldogs take the fight out of Rainbows
The long flight from Louisiana had no impact on the hot bats the Louisiana Tech baseball team has been swinging the past two weeks.
The Bulldogs sprayed 13 hits around and out of Les Murakami Stadium last night to beat Hawaii 6-1 in the Western Athletic Conference opener for the teams before 1,110 fans.
The Hawaii (18-7) bats were just the opposite -- cool. The Rainbows were limited to five hits by two right-handers -- starter Luke Burnett and reliever Andrew Alsup.
"They were the better team tonight. They came out and played like they were a good ballclub. This game wasn't even close," Hawaii coach Mike Trapasso said.
"We just threw our gloves on the field. We played like what we read. We had no life, no passion. You can give credit to their pitcher, but we just didn't show up."
Steven Wright started for UH but was not as sharp as usual. He gave up a season-high 10 hits to the Bulldogs that included three doubles and a home run.
His pitch efficiency also was lower than normal. The junior right-hander went deep into the count, throwing five or more pitches to 13 of the 30 batters he faced.
"Steven just didn't have it," Trapasso said.
What the Hawaii coaches like is for the UH pitchers to get a batter to make contact and put the ball in play within three pitches.
LaTech (10-10) got on the scoreboard first and never trailed.
Albie Goulder lined a 3-2 pitch to right field to start the second inning for the Bulldogs. He moved to third, then scored the first run of the game on groundouts by Ryan Hamilton and Brian Rike.
LaTech increased its lead to 3-0 in the third.
Jericho Jones beat out an infield single behind second base, was sacrificed to second by Amos Ramon and took third on a balk by Wright. His next pitch, the first to Goulder, landed on the other side of the right-field wall for a two-run homer.
The 'Bows, who did not make anything happen when they got the leadoff batter aboard in the first and third innings, broke through with a run in the fifth.
Esteban Lopez led off with a line drive to left and hustled into second with a double. He advanced to third on Eli Christensen's grounder to short and came home on Robbie Wilder's two-out single to right.
Joe Spiers then walked and the runners moved up on a wild pitch, but Burnett retired Justin Frash on a grounder to second to end the rally.
The Bulldogs doubled their score to take a 6-1 lead in the seventh.
Brandon Hudson and Mims Boyce singled to left with one out. Wright retired Adam Cobb on a routine fly to left for the second out, but consecutive doubles to right-center field by Jones and Ramon gave LaTech a five-run lead.
"I probably should have taken Steven out with Jones up there, but you try to get one more out with your best pitcher," Trapasso said. "That was my mistake."
Jones, hitting .486 entering the game, was 3-for-5 last night with two runs batted in.
After Wilder's single in the fifth, the 'Bows did not get another hit. Only a walk to Frash in the eighth broke a run of 15 consecutive batters retired by LaTech pitching.
The series continues today with a 1:05 p.m. game. Left-hander Ian Harrington starts for UH.
